MsSql精要:高效建库与SQL优化指南
|
作为一名科技站长,我深知在数据驱动的今天,数据库的性能直接影响系统的响应速度和用户体验。MsSql作为微软推出的核心数据库产品,其高效建库与SQL优化是每个开发者必须掌握的技能。 建库前需要明确业务需求,合理设计表结构。字段类型选择要精准,避免使用过大或不必要的数据类型。索引的建立要遵循“少而精”的原则,过多的索引不仅占用存储空间,还会影响写入性能。 在SQL编写过程中,应尽量避免使用SELECT ,而是指定需要的字段。同时,合理使用JOIN操作,减少子查询嵌套,可以有效提升查询效率。定期更新统计信息,确保查询优化器能够生成最优执行计划。
AI渲染图,仅供参考 对于复杂查询,可以考虑使用视图或存储过程进行封装,提高代码复用性和可维护性。但也要注意,过度依赖视图可能带来性能瓶颈,需根据实际情况权衡。 监控和分析是优化的关键环节。通过SQL Server Profiler或动态管理视图(DMVs),可以实时跟踪执行效率低的语句,并针对性地进行调整。日志分析也能帮助发现潜在的性能问题。 持续学习和实践是提升能力的最佳途径。关注微软官方文档和技术社区,了解最新的优化技巧和最佳实践,才能在实际工作中游刃有余。 (编辑:92站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

